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
376424 4974 519 04959363612 14
733642439 41730750
733642439 41730750
77872 212808677 73897
All about undefined
Interested in learning more?
733642439 41730750
77872 212808677 73897
See more
21645546743 203 7484768
2866 9450857 768843488
See more
5363 927600286 85866
68840545085 07872561 38176 374490
See more